Where to begin'

From: Fluidfox
Date posted: 7/16/2008
Years at this apartment: 2008 - 2008
 
I know you read a lot of these and think it isn't true.... Believe it. I will now be ending my second year at the Lodge. This has been my personal experience...

*They never fix anything. Their solution to almost everything is to put another coat of paint on it. Mold from the leak they didn't fix upstairs... Paint it. Hole knocked in the wall through the drywall... gob about a pound of spackle on there (rather than a drywall patch) and then paint it. In fact, they pretty much think paint will solve anything. My hot water still does not work properly.

*I've been surprised not to see a cop car or two with flashing lights this week in my part of the complex. This isn't usual. I've never not felt safe taking my trash out after dark before. I leave it on my balcony until the sun is up if it comes down to it.

*They have questionable and unfair billing practices. My room mate from the first apartment I lived in here (a two bedroom) lost most of his deposit even though we went over the place with a fine tooth comb upon moving out. They ALWAYS charge the carpet cleaning fee, by the way. And this is after we had asked if they could please replace the carpet or steam it or something when me moved in. It was badly stained and smelled in places. (we had pictures). It was for those same stains he was charged. Also, I was moving to a one bedroom and asked them no less than three months in advance to show me the one bedroom I was going to move into. I never got to see it. They made me sign a lease sight unseen using the explanation that they don't get the apartment ready to show until the lease is signed and I put money down. So.. they also took until two weeks after our lease was up to have the new apartment ready. They took another $370 out of the security deposit to cover that time, even though they gave me no other choice short of getting storage and living with my parents.

They have also jacked up water and rent amounts recently to offset the cost of the new building they built because the old one burned to the ground. (they also charge about 15% more rent for the new apartments)

Steer clear of this place. It is terrible.... oh, and remember that first apartment I mentioned... One day past the rent due date when the lease was already up, they served up an eviction notice. That is some beautiful customer relations there.
